Cuckoo Sandbox: Cuckoo Sandbox is an open source automated malware analysis system. It allows you to analyze suspicious files and URLs in an isolated environment to detect malicious behavior.

Java Decompiler: A Java decompiler is a program that takes in Java bytecode and converts it back into human-readable Java source code. It reverses the compilation process, allowing developers to inspect, debug, and modify programs even without access to the original source code.

Key Features Comparison

Cuckoo Sandbox
Cuckoo Sandbox Features
  • Automated dynamic malware analysis
  • Customizable analysis environments
  • Analysis of Windows, Linux, Mac OS X, Android executables
  • Monitoring of malware behavior
  • Extraction of indicators of compromise
  • Integration with other security tools
Java Decompiler
Java Decompiler Features
  • Decompiles Java bytecode back into Java source code
  • Supports decompiling multiple Java versions - Java 1.0 to Java 8
  • Provides syntax highlighting for decompiled source code
  • Allows searching and renaming identifiers in decompiled code
  • Supports decompiling entire JARs, class files and zip archives
  • Generates call graphs and control flow graphs
  • Integrates with popular IDEs like Eclipse, IntelliJ and NetBeans

Java Decompiler
Java Decompiler

Pros

  • Recovers lost or unavailable source code
  • Helps understand and debug compiled programs
  • Simplifies code inspection and modification
  • Improves productivity by reducing reverse engineering effort
  • Enables code reuse from compiled libraries

Cons

  • May not perfectly reconstruct original source code
  • Limited support for decompiling obfuscated bytecode
  • Generated source code can be difficult to read
  • Does not retain original formatting, comments, etc
  • Unethical if used to steal source code
